How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 94541?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 94541 Studio Apartments | $2,300 | $1,495 | $2,790 |
| 94541 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,243 | $1,687 | $3,585 |
| 94541 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,817 | $1,730 | $5,100 |
| 94541 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,803 | $2,500 | $4,590 |
